Towards a New Classification of Cardiomyopathies
1Institute of Cardiovascular Science, University College London, Rayne Institute, 5 University St., London, WC1E 6JF, UK. perry.elliott@ucl.ac.uk.
Current cardiomyopathy classification systems are limited. Future disease notation needs to incorporate new etiological knowledge and phenotypes for better clinical and scientific understanding of cardiomyopathies.

Background:
- Cardiomyopathies represent a heterogeneous group of myocardial diseases.
- Current disease notation systems for cardiomyopathies face challenges in integrating evolving etiological insights.
Purpose of the Study:
- To review the clinical approach to cardiomyopathy disease notation.
- To identify limitations in current systems, particularly concerning etiological factors.
Main Methods:
- Review of existing cardiomyopathy classification systems.
- Case example: arrhythmogenic cardiomyopathy to illustrate limitations.
Main Results:
- Existing classification systems for cardiomyopathies are inadequate for diverse user needs (scientists, clinicians, patients).
- The concept of arrhythmogenic cardiomyopathy highlights the need for more comprehensive notation.
- Classical subtypes remain useful but require modification.
Conclusions:
- Current cardiomyopathy notation requires significant updates to reflect new knowledge on phenotypes and aetiologies.
- A unified classification system is needed to accommodate basic scientists, clinicians, and patients.
- Future notation must integrate genetic and etiological data for improved understanding and management.
